Pass the rope around the post, rail or through the ring. Run the working end across the standing part in front. Then doubling back, pass the working end behind both parts. Form a small bight in the working end and pass it through the loop formed by the previous step, working across the front of the lines.

It shouldn’t tighten or loosen with use. If you choose to use a lead line that loops through the rope halter rather than one with a snap, make sure that the loop is small enough that the horse cannot put a foot through.
